That is normal for your tort…..and although amusing ,ones need to keep a watchful eye at a later time and make sure all is in check after his “episode” is over. Why you may ask ….. ?.. Here was a scenario that happened to me one time . A large Cherry male I have used to run around and flash , hump and holler at just about anything in the yard. One time while “engorged” a small piece of debris got caught in the cloaca area, causing irritation , and not allowing the penis to relax and retract the fluids , hence the “Hard On From Hell” …. Dragging it around the yard for half the day , causing more pain and chance for infection . Truly a scary , bizarre and humors sight all in one . An emergency trip to the vet and cold shower , along with some antibiotics helped sum up the biggest “ Boner Day” I have ever had.
